DNV GL has reviewed literature reports on observed rates of degradation of photovoltaic (PV) modules and systems, and the reported data were filtered for applicability and relevance to current PV systems. The data were also reviewed for the quality of the measurement method to better account for uncertainty and to attempt to narrow the large range of reported degradation rates for crystalline silicon PV technologies. The results were statistically aggregated to calculate the module and system level degradation rates. This analysis yielded a mean module level degradation rate of -0.57%/year with a P80 confidence interval of -0.10 to -1.06%/year and a median system-level degradation rate of 0.77%/year (P80 confidence interval of -0.05 to -1.45%/year). This paper describes relevant concerns in evaluating degradation estimates and shows how results from over 2000 published instances of degradation results were reviewed to reach this finding.
